Transaction 21f27eef6fcbfb047601ff3ecbf84a758c1f5e42ec776d484dcc3f4cf6a7c781

block
ec434d75dea4f75e16c8337690ca6c057c13ec50820c136d689d20e835cedbea

1 Input

23 Outputs